Haiku 30 Haiku 31 Blooms and Blossom

first blossom blooming on bare branches lifted spirits - - - first magnolia blooms on a bare branch new beginnings (On debbie guzzi's advice another magnolia try to imrove last line of 2nd haiku) first magnolia blooms on a bare branch the worst is over
